What is $39,725 After Taxes in Indiana?

A $39,725 salary in Indiana takes home $32,746 after federal income tax, state income tax, and FICA — a 17.6% effective tax rate.

Annual Take-Home Pay
$32,746
after $6,979 in total taxes (17.6% effective rate)

Full Tax Breakdown — $39,725 in Indiana (Single Filer)

Tax ItemAmountRate
Gross Salary$39,725
Federal Income Tax$2,7296.9%
IN State Income Tax$1,2123.0%
Social Security (6.2%)$2,4636.2%
Medicare (1.45%+)$5761.5%
Total Taxes$6,97917.6%
Take-Home Pay$32,74682.4%

Indiana Tax Overview

Indiana uses a flat 3.05% income tax rate applied to all taxable income, regardless of earnings level. The simplicity means a $50,000 earner and a $200,000 earner pay the exact same marginal rate — a design that favors higher earners compared to graduated bracket systems. County income taxes add 0.5%–2.9% depending on county.
